About The Role

Making Lives Better and Happier Ageing are at the heart of what we do — enabling members of our ageing and disabled community to live a fulfilling life at home as long as possible, doing what they love to do. We provide around-the-clock care, so visits may be scheduled early morning, afternoon, evening, or overnight to meet our client's needs.

Responsibilities

  • Provide a premium care experience to our clients that is genuine, compassionate and personalised.
  • Assist clients with activities of daily living including personal care, meal preparation, light housekeeping, transport and companionship.
  • Deliver care in accordance with the client's care plan that has been developed by the Care Designer (Registered Nurse).
  • Meet the safety needs of the client and use equipment safely and properly.
  • Complete records and documentation accurately and thoroughly.

Mandatory Requirements

  • Minimum Cert III in either Aged care, Community, Individual Support or Disability, or extensive industry experience.
  • National Police Check (Aged Care/ Vulnerable Persons Sector).
  • Working With Children Check.
  • NDIS Worker Orientation Module Completion.
  • NDIS Clearance.
